Linux获取文件大小的方法(linux获得文件大小)
在Linux系统下,我们经常需要获取文件系统中文件的大小,在Linux中,有很多种方法可以获取文件大小,这里我们将分享一些常用方法,帮助您轻松浏览每一个文件的大小信息。
ls 命令
ls命令是Linux中最常用的命令之一,它可以用来查看当前目录下的文件和文件夹。相比其他方法,ls命令可以查看每个文件的大小,但是输出的是最简化的,以字节为单位,如果要更好的查看文件大小,我们还需要一些其它参数:
-l:显示文件的详细信息;
-h:可读格式显示文件大小,以K、M、G为单位,以便更好的观察文件大小;
du 命令
du命令是另一个用于查看文件大小的常见方法,这个命令会计算目标文件(和目录)所占用的磁盘空间,du命令可以通过设定一些参数,来让用户看到更多的信息:
-a:显示目录下所有文件大小,连同隐藏文件
-h:可读格式显示文件大小,以K、M、G为单位
-s:只显示总大小,不显示文件列表
wc 命令
wc命令是另一个查看文件大小的工具,它可以根据文件的内容,来显示文件包括行数、单词数以及字节数。它还可以根据参数分别显示文件的这几个数量:
-c:显示文件的字节数;
-l:显示文件的行数;
-w:显示文件的单词数;
stat 命令
stat命令是一个Linux下强大的工具,它可以查看一个文件的详细信息,这些信息包括文件的拥有者、修改时间、大小等等,如果我们只想看到文件的大小,那么我们只要在运行stat命令时加上–format参数:
–format=%s:以字节为单位显示文件大小;
–format=%h:以K、M、G为单位查看文件大小;
以上就是Linux获取文件大小的一些常用方法,而这几个命令使用起来都很简单,只需要稍加掌握就可以很方便地查看文件的大小信息。